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07769368574 66083530635 52748046 353 7892142
8933400996 029824164
8933400996 029824164
1451152 6210417 156736
All about undefined
Interested in learning more?
8933400996 029824164
1451152 6210417 156736
See more
899293285 9773
0910367208 785 48532100439
See more
4981 1340 6068
279 83 483 3648561
See more